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60545600 25152462 1433162489 05490087950 74564
672787 029444798
672787 029444798
24805 87 04289065
All about undefined
Interested in learning more?
672787 029444798
24805 87 04289065
See more
827 730639132 69163439
291436 67495770 9466029 7903
See more
94930471263 58118445
96 1561689182 087334505 183531940
See more